The first operating … Webb14 nov. 2024 · First mainframe – By most measures, the first mainframe computer was the Harvard Mark I. Developed starting in the 1930s, the machine was not ready for use until 1943. It weighed five tons, filled an entire room and cost about $200,000 to build – which is something like $3,070,500 in 2024 dollars.

So, their evolution through the years can be mapped using generations of … Webb15 juli 2016 · Views. 1142. At first, computers lacked any form of operating system. The computer user had sole use of the machine. The user would arrive at the machine armed with his or her program and data, often on punched paper tape. The program would be loaded into the machine, and then the machine set to work, until the program stopped. Webb22 juli 2024 · In the 1820s, English mechanical engineer Charles Babbage -- known as the father of the computer -- invented the Difference Engine to aid in navigational calculations. This was regarded as the first mechanical computer device. Then in the 1830s, he released plans for his Analytical Engine.
